<HashMap><database>biostudies-arrayexpress</database><scores/><additional><submitter>Miguel Gonzalez Acera</submitter><organism>Mus musculus</organism><full_dataset_link>https://www.ebi.ac.uk/biostudies/studies/E-MTAB-14790</full_dataset_link><description>Mouse jejunum tissue sections of animals treated with Anti-CD3 antibody for the generation of intestinal inflammation. Samples of the Anti-CD3 treated mice are taken 6 and 24 hours after the administration of the antibody. Samples of animals treated with an isotype antibody are also included, with tissue taken after 24 hours of the administration. Control jejunum sections are included for comparisons.</description><repository>biostudies-arrayexpress</repository><sample_protocol>Sequencing - The clustering of the index-coded samples was performed according to the manufacturer’s instructions. After cluster generation, the library preparations were sequenced on an Illumina platform and paired-end reads were generated</sample_protocol><sample_protocol>Library Construction - Messenger RNA was purified from total RNA using poly-T oligo-attached magnetic beads. After fragmentation, the first strand cDNA was synthesized using random hexamer primers, followed by the second strand cDNA synthesis using either dUTP for directional library or dTTP for non-directional library.The library was checked with Qubit and real-time PCR for quantification and bioanalyzer for size distribution detection. Quantified libraries will be pooled and sequenced on Illumina platforms, according to effective library concentration and data amount.</sample_protocol><sample_protocol>Nucleic Acid Extraction - Total RNA was extracted from the samples taken from colons of mice using the peqGOLD total RNA kit (Peqlab/VWR) following the manufacturers' instructions.</sample_protocol><sample_protocol>Sample Collection - Mice were sacrificed and its small intestine was collected</sample_protocol><figure_sub>Organization</figure_sub><figure_sub>MINSEQE Score</figure_sub><figure_sub>Assays and Data</figure_sub><figure_sub>Processed Data</figure_sub><figure_sub>MAGE-TAB Files</figure_sub><data_protocol>Data Transformation - Normalization of the data was performed by DESeq2 using the mean of ratios.</data_protocol><data_protocol>Sequence Alignment - Sequence mapping and alignment was performed using STAR v2.7.10b</data_protocol><omics_type>Unknown</omics_type><omics_type>Transcriptomics</omics_type><omics_type>Genomics</omics_type><omics_type>Proteomics</omics_type><instrument_platform>Illumina NovaSeq 6000</instrument_platform><study_type>RNA-seq of coding RNA</study_type><species>Mus musculus</species><pubmed_authors>Jay Patankar</pubmed_authors><pubmed_authors>Miguel Gonzalez Acera</pubmed_authors><pubmed_authors>Christoph Becker</pubmed_authors></additional><is_claimable>false</is_claimable><name>Anti-CD3 model of intestinal inflammation</name><description>Mouse jejunum tissue sections of animals treated with Anti-CD3 antibody for the generation of intestinal inflammation.
